Ophelia Records Celebrates Fifth Anniversary with ‘5 Years of Ophelia’

In commemoration of their five-year anniversary, Ophelia Records drops a 20-track compilation featuring some of the label’s greatest works.


Label head and melodic dubstep connoisseur Seven Lions launched Ophelia Records back in 2018 as a means to release his own music. Unknowingly, it soon became a home for many other talented artists who push the boundaries of melodic bass, dubstep, trance, and everything in between. In only five short years, Ophelia has formed a tight-knit community for artists and fans alike, solidifying itself as a prominent label in dance music.

Over the course of its five-year history, Ophelia Records has released more than 200 hit singles, debut albums from Seven Lions, Jason Ross, and Trivecta, and even scored several #1 iTunes Dance records. Taking the scene by storm, Ophelia has traveled cross-country hosting festival stage takeovers and sold-out showcases for their beloved fans. Chronicles III at the Gorge, Red Rocks, and the Pantheon Tour are only just a few of their major milestones thus far.

5 Years of Ophelia is a genuine representation of the true talent, artistry, and dedication this label has to offer. Kicking off the compilation is the fan-favorite mega collab “Pantheon” featuring Ophelia’s staple artists Blastoyz, Dimibo, Jason Ross, Kill the Noise, Seven Lions, Trivecta and Wooli. Other standout tracks like “One More Day” by Jason Ross, Blanke, and Chandler Leighton, and the catchy collaboration from Seven Lions, SLANDER, Dabin, and Dylan Matthew titled “First Time” also made the cut.

It would’ve been a crime to leave out what’s arguably Ophelia’s most played-out song, “Island” by Seven Lions, Wooli, Trivecta, and vocalist Nevve, which appears right in the middle. Near the end of the compilation, listeners go back in time to where it all began with Seven Lions’ “Calling You Home” featuring RUNN, the first record ever released on Ophelia. The future looks bright for Ophelia Records, and if they keep up their momentum, they will continue to make a lasting impact on the dance music scene.

Ophelia Records – 5 Years of Ophelia – Tracklist:

  1. Blastoyz, Dimibo, Jason Ross, Kill the Noise, Seven Lions, Trivecta & Wooli – Pantheon
  2. Seven Lions, SLANDER & Dabin feat. Dylan Matthew – First Time
  3. Jason Ross & Blanke with Chandler Leighton – One More Day
  4. Seven Lions feat. Lights – Stop Thinking
  5. Seven Lions, Wooli & AMIDY – Shadows
  6. Last Heroes feat. RUNN – Love Like Us
  7. MitiS feat. RØRY – Try
  8. Jason Ross & Dabin with Dylan Matthew – One That Got Away
  9. Seven Lions, Wooli & Trivecta feat. Nevve – Island
  10. Trivecta feat. Matluck – Empty Oceans
  11. Seven Lions feat. So Below – Every Time
  12. Seven Lions & Blastoyz feat. ERV ELLO – Reason For Fighting
  13. Seven Lions & Jason Ross feat. Jonathan Mendelsohn – Ocean
  14. Abraxis, Crystal Skies & Dimibo – Night Rider
  15. Kill the Noise, Seven Lions & Julia Ross – Without You
  16. Gem & Tauri feat. Fiora – All You Need
  17. Blanke & RUNN – Lights Out
  18. Seven Lions feat. RUNN – Calling You Home
  19. Wooli & Trivecta feat. Scott Stapp – Light Up The Sky
  20. Seven Lions feat. Skyler Stonestreet – Freesol (Blastoyz & Ranji Remix)
